-
3.2.4执行sql语句(增删改查)
-
3.2.5关闭连接
-
3.3mysqli实操
-
- 3.3.1执行增加操作
-
3.3.2执行删除操作
-
3.3.3执行更新操作
-
3.3.4执行查询操作
-
四、 实际案例
-
- 4.1注册
-
4.2登录案例
一、 操作数据库(mysql)的工具
1.1命令行工具
1.2navicat界面化工具
1.3phpAdmin界面化工具
一般情况下安装phpstudy的集成环境的时候自带的,目录在你的安装目录的www目录下面
然后在浏览器地址栏输入如下:
里面功能自己简单操作一下即可。
如果你的www目录下面没有phpadmin,然后自己下载一下
https://www.phpmyadmin.net/downloads/
下载以后解压缩放到www下面即可。
二、 表单传值
2.1文本框和文本域传值
前台:
后台:
注意:如果是post发送数据,后台也得用$_POST接收,post发送数据量相对比较大,比较安全。
如果是get方式发送数据
后台也得用$_GET[‘name名’],而且get发送数据会在地址栏里显示出来,不太安全,还有数量限制。
2.2单选框传值
后台这样接收
2.3多选框传值
前台:
后台:
2.4下拉菜单传值
后台接收:
三、 php连接数据库
3.1连接方式介绍
https://www.php.cn/php/php-mysql-connect.html
php连接数据库主要有下面几种方式:
1、 mysql 库 这个已经废弃 不支持面向对象
2、 mysqli 扩展 是上面的升级,支持面向对象,只能连接mysql
3、 PDO也支持面向对象,能连接多种数据库。
以后操作的时候根据实际情况选择。
3.2mysqli基础步骤
在使用mysqli之前先确认一下自己的是不是支持mysqi扩展,随便写一个php文件,里面输入
phpinfo();
然后浏览器访问这个php文件,按住ctrl+f出现搜索框以后输入mysqli,看是否支持。
3.2.1创建连接
$con=mysqli_connect(‘数据库所在服务器地址’,’用户名’,’密码’);
返回的是一个连接对象
3.2.2选择数据库
mysqli_select_db($con,’连接的数据库名’);
3.2.3设置编码
mysqli_set_charset($con,’utf8’);
3.2.4执行sql语句(增删改查)
先写sql语句
$sql=”增删改查的语句”;
执行语句:
r e s = m y s q l i q u e r y ( res=mysqli_query( res=mysqliquery(con,$sql);
3.2.5关闭连接
mysqli_close($con);
3.3mysqli实操
3.3.1执行增加操作
3.3.2执行删除操作
3.3.3执行更新操作
3.3.4执行查询操作
(1)mysqli_fetch_assoc()
最后
自我介绍一下,小编13年上海交大毕业,曾经在小公司待过,也去过华为、OPPO等大厂,18年进入阿里一直到现在。
深知大多数初中级Android工程师,想要提升技能,往往是自己摸索成长,自己不成体系的自学效果低效漫长且无助。
因此收集整理了一份《2024年Web前端开发全套学习资料》,初衷也很简单,就是希望能够帮助到想自学提升又不知道该从何学起的朋友,同时减轻大家的负担。
既有适合小白学习的零基础资料,也有适合3年以上经验的小伙伴深入学习提升的进阶课程,基本涵盖了95%以上Android开发知识点!不论你是刚入门Android开发的新手,还是希望在技术上不断提升的资深开发者,这些资料都将为你打开新的学习之门!
如果你觉得这些内容对你有帮助,需要这份全套学习资料的朋友可以戳我获取!!
由于文件比较大,这里只是将部分目录截图出来,每个节点里面都包含大厂面经、学习笔记、源码讲义、实战项目、讲解视频,并且会持续更新!
既有适合小白学习的零基础资料,也有适合3年以上经验的小伙伴深入学习提升的进阶课程,基本涵盖了95%以上Android开发知识点!不论你是刚入门Android开发的新手,还是希望在技术上不断提升的资深开发者,这些资料都将为你打开新的学习之门!
如果你觉得这些内容对你有帮助,需要这份全套学习资料的朋友可以戳我获取!!
由于文件比较大,这里只是将部分目录截图出来,每个节点里面都包含大厂面经、学习笔记、源码讲义、实战项目、讲解视频,并且会持续更新!